Output 9ec0509f9d78451d07f4408eda642576e3001d3f33a47616543d28d77dcc67da:54

value
313863
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c3bf2c11a4ee603f672886e26212f95c0073d5d OP_EQUAL
address
3EUWLgHHU4hNGqhKrA6DUh3qpTRCcXGN5E
transaction
9ec0509f9d78451d07f4408eda642576e3001d3f33a47616543d28d77dcc67da
spent
true